Output 29a5cc1e3d89efe5e59c0358bce42efa859a442f21f396a75df2b59158812135:9

value
21460432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b42d2724637d1e3c1acba0a5bfab3b87c39c1c4 OP_EQUAL
address
3EPMu5whKPdFjHzyQcpPPuEP6R59DUhNqy
transaction
29a5cc1e3d89efe5e59c0358bce42efa859a442f21f396a75df2b59158812135
spent
true